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A filter assembly includes a filter element, a cap, and a base seal. The filter element has a first end, a second end, an outer surface, and an inside passage. The cap is affixed to the first end. The cap has a cap perimeter configured to mate with an opening of a filter housing. The base seal is disposed at the second end. The base seal has an outlet port in cooperative alignment with the inside passage. The base seal is configured to seal the outlet port to a housing outlet and the base seal is configured to seal a housing drain.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

We claim: 1. A filter assembly comprising: a filter element having a first end, a second end, an outer surface, and an inside passage; a cap affixed to the first end, the cap having a cap perimeter configured to mate with an opening of a filter housing; and a base seal disposed at the second end, the base seal having an outlet port in cooperative alignment with the inside passage, the base seal being configured to seal the outlet port to a housing outlet and the base seal being configured to seal a housing drain by covering the housing drain when the filter element is fully installed, the base seal including a lobed recessed area in the base seal configured to mate with the drain. 2. The filter assembly according to claim 1 , further comprising filter media disposed between the first end and the second end and the filter media being configured to filter contaminants from a flow of fluid. 3. The filter assembly according to claim 1 , further comprising a threaded cap portion disposed at the cap perimeter, the threaded cap portion being configured to mate with a threaded housing portion to secure the filter assembly in the filter housing. 4. The filter assembly according to claim 1 , further comprising: an annular cap surface disposed at the cap perimeter, the annular cap surface being configured to telescope in a sliding engagement with an annular filter housing surface; an annular cap groove disposed about the annular cap surface; an annular filter housing groove disposed about the annular filter housing surface; a channel formed in response to cooperative alignment of the annular cap groove and the annular filter housing groove; and a cord member configured to be removably inserted into the channel to secure the cap to the filter housing. 5. The filter assembly according to claim 4 , wherein the filter assembly is indexed to engage the filter housing at a single orientation and wherein the base seal include a lobe extending radially outwardly from the outlet port to form a housing drain seal. 6. The filter assembly according to claim 5 , further comprising an indexing device to orient the cap and the opening of the filter. 7. The filter assembly according to claim 4 , wherein the cord member includes a tapered portion disposed at a distal end of the cord member and configured to provide a mechanical advantage to urge the annular cap groove and the annular filter housing groove into cooperative alignment in response to being inserted therein. 8. The filter assembly according to claim 7 , further comprising a groove tapered portion corresponding to the tapered portion to receive the tapered portion. 9. The filter assembly according to claim 7 , further comprising a tapered cutout portion disposed near a proximal end of the cord member, the tapered cutout portion corresponding to the tapered portion and configured to receive the tapered portion. 10. The filter assembly according to claim 4 , further comprising an access passage to provide the cord member access to the channel. 11. The filter assembly according to claim 4 , further comprising a grasping portion disposed at a proximal end of the cord member. 12. A filter system comprising: a filter housing including: a housing opening, and a base having a housing outlet and a housing drain; and a filter assembly including: a filter element having a first end, a second end, an outer surface, and an inside passage, a cap affixed to the first end, the cap having a cap perimeter configured to mate with the housing opening, and a base seal disposed at the second end, the base seal having an outlet port in cooperative alignment with the inside passage, the base seal being configured to seal the outlet port to the housing outlet and the base seal being configured to seal the housing drain by covering the housing drain when the filter element is fully installed, the base seal including a blind recessed area in the base seal configured to mate with the drain. 13. The filter system according to claim 12 , further comprising filter media disposed between the first end and the second end and the filter media being configured to filter contaminants from a flow of fluid. 14. The filter system according to claim 12 , further comprising a threaded cap portion disposed at the cap perimeter, the threaded cap portion being configured to mate with a threaded housing portion to secure the filter assembly in the filter housing. 15. The filter system according to claim 12 , further comprising: an annular cap surface disposed at the cap perimeter, the annular cap surface being configured to telescope in a sliding engagement with an annular filter housing surface; an annular cap groove disposed about the annular cap surface; an annular filter housing groove disposed about the annular filter housing surface; a channel formed in response to cooperative alignment of the annular cap groove and the annular filter housing groove; and a cord member configured to be removably inserted into the channel to secure the cap to the filter housing. 16. The filter system according to claim 15 , wherein the filter assembly is indexed to engage the filter housing at a single orientation, and wherein the base seal include a lobe extending radially outwardly from the outlet port to form a housing drain seal. 17. The filter system according to claim 16 , further comprising an indexing device to orient the cap and the opening of the filter. 18. The filter system according to claim 15 , wherein the cord member includes a tapered portion disposed at a distal end of the cord member and configured to provide a mechanical advantage to urge the annular cap groove and the annular filter housing groove into cooperative alignment in response to being inserted therein. 19. The filter system according to claim 18 , further comprising a groove tapered portion corresponding to the tapered portion to receive the tapered portion. 20. The filter system according to claim 18 , further comprising a tapered cutout portion disposed near a proximal end of the cord member, the tapered cutout portion corresponding to the tapered portion and configured to receive the tapered portion. 21. The filter system according to claim 15 , further comprising an access passage to provide the cord member access to the channel. 22. The filter system according to claim 15 , further comprising a grasping portion disposed at a proximal end of the cord member. 23. A machine comprising: an engine; and a filter system to filter a fluid for the engine, the filter system including: a filter housing including: a housing opening; and a base having a housing outlet and a housing drain; a filter assembly including: a filter element having a first end, a second end, an outer surface, and an inside passage; a cap affixed to the first end, the cap having a cap perimeter configured to mate with the housing opening; and a base seal disposed at the second end, the base seal having an outlet port in cooperative alignment with the inside passage, the base seal being configured to seal the outlet port to the housing outlet and the base seal being configured to seal the housing drain by covering the housing drain when the filter element is fully installed, the base seal including a blind recessed area in the base seal configured to mate with the drain.
